-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
HiSoft-Ascent C/C++实训方案
北京亚思晟科技有限公司
2010年12月
一、实训基地
北京亚思晟科技有限公司,是由海外归国IT专业技术人士在北京中关村创办成立的高新技术企业。6年不懈努力,亚思晟坚持自主创新,打造中国国际标准高端IT实训领先品牌,先后被指定为信息产业部“全国计算机专业人才实训基地”、教育部“软件工程专业大学生实习实训基地”和商务部“服务外包人才培训机构”。目前亚思晟与中国科技大学、东北大学、武汉大学、四川大学、华中科技大学、郑州大学、河南师范大学、河南工业大学、河南工程学院、河北经贸大学、长春大学、长春工程学院等40多所高校达成校企合作,累计成功培养并输送了5000多名IT精英进入国内外各大知名企业。在了解海辉集团C/C++实训需求之后,为其量身定制本实训方案。
二、实训目标
在调研了解海辉集团用人需求的基础上,亚思晟为高校毕业生量身定做创新型课程体系,专注于培养精通C/C++等符合国际标准的企业级高端软件分析设计及开发技术,掌握国际化、规范化的软件工程方法及开发管理流程,精通基于Oracle/SQL Server等数据库的开发技术,掌握主流的商用及开源的应用平台及开发工具,熟悉开发环境,掌握面向对象的软件分析、设计方法OOA、OOD和UML工具,掌握IT英语能力和职业综合素质的精英软件开发工程师。完成学习并经考核合格的学员将具备相当于6-12个月的大型软件项目开发工作经验。
三、实训体系
在“双师型”软件专家的带领下,通过学习基于Unix/Linux平台、Windows开发环境的C/C++高端软件技术,并以多个涉及国际先进技术和行业业务背景的真实项目为背景,按照软件企业正规开发流程和团队角色划分,完成一个项目立项、计划、需求分析、设计、编码、测试和交付的全过程,以此掌握开发企业级大型软件项目所需要的分析、设计方法,开发平台、技术及工具,设计规范,开发、管理流程,质量控制及项目管理。
四、实训方式
对于有一定基础的学员整个实训需要4个月,全程引入项目开发案例,在开发过程中穿插软件开发技巧与知识,在实战环境中掌握实用技能。通过多个真实项目来深入学习、熟练掌握乃至灵活运用国际主流软件开发技术,并积累软件项目开发和管理经验。
学习过程中每天都需要完成项目实训内容;项目实训中按企业开发流程和团队角色划分进行管理,让学员了解在软件项目开发团队中的角色、过程、规范和执行方法,以及在团队合作中沟通能力的重要性,养成良好的职业习惯。
加强外语能力训练,包括英文文档阅读、基本口语等;学员最后阶段答辩,以演讲方式介绍项目需求、分析设计、实现、测试、团队开发和管理等。
在项目开始一周左右同时进行进行职业素质教育及就业辅导,包括简历制作、面试准备和技巧、拓展训练、职业生涯规划及企业参观等。
五、课程设置
课程名称 课程内容 培训目标 Unix/Linux开发环境(1周) Unix开发环境 Unix/Linux系统原理及常用命令 掌握Unix/Linux开发环境 Oracle/SQL Server数据库开发(1周) 数据库基础 数据库原理、SQL语句、数据库表及索引 存储过程触发器等 基语法数据类型控制语句指针熟练掌握基础语法,函数的编写和调用面向对象编程 类与对象封装继承虚函数多态 掌握面向对象编程的三个特性,并熟练应用OO思想。 数据结构与算法 链表栈队列树算法 掌握各种数据结构的实现,并了解常用的算法 标准库 IO模版(STL) 掌握文件编程,标准模版库 OOADUML 面向对象分析和设计的各个阶段,UML图,设计模式 掌握常用的UML图,初步掌握常用的设计模式。 MFC GUI编程 MFC的类层次结构 文档/视图体系结构 绘图 控件 消息映射 动态链接库(DLL) 掌握图形界面编程 MFC文件编程 CFile映射 掌握常见的文件读写 多线程编程 Win32、C Runtime Library和MFC下的多线程编程线程同步 掌握线程编程 网络编程 TCP/IP协议WinSock网络编程接口MFC windows socket类UDP协议的实现 掌握win32和MFC网络编程,熟悉常见协议的实现方式 数据库编程 ODBC编程熟练掌握通过ODBC访问常见的数据库 Unix环境开发工具 ake、gdb、dbx、Core文件、SVN 掌握工具 编程 Shell编程语法 掌握编程技术 Curses编程 Curses编程:屏幕窗口子窗体颜色等 掌握字符界面和图形界面编程 进程、进程间的通讯、多线程编程 创建进程线程的创建线程的状态线程间的通信线程同步 掌握进程和多线程编程 网络编程 网络基础TCP/IP协议基于TCP和UDP的网络编程 掌握网络编程,并能编写支持多客户端的服务器软件 实训目标 1、掌
文档评论(0)